Grammy-winning musical artist Billie Eilish goes viral on TikTok after fans criticized the star amid her performance at the 2021 New York Governors Ball music festival.
Billie Eilish is a major musical icon of this generation, and it’s no wonder why. Earning accolades for hits like “Bad Guy”, winning seven Grammys and even scoring an original song, “No Time to Die”, in the upcoming Bond film of the same name, Eilish wins from every angle.
Fresh out of her 2021 Met Gala appearance (in all her jaw-dropping Marilyn Monroe-inspired glory), Eilish then performed at the Governors Ball New York music festival on Friday, September 24 … but her set didn’t come to fruition. without a hitch.
Festival goers were said to have had medical issues during the event and were allegedly escorted out of the venue before Eilish began performing on stage. One fan even claimed to have seen three participants throw up.
Billie Eilish calls security guards at 2021 Governors Ball
Eilish then called security while filming, saying, “Security! Why aren’t you paying attention? Like, for real? A job, please. It is not known what exact situation she was referring to and whether or not it was related to the aforementioned health issues among the fans in attendance.
However, a viral TikTok filmed during Eilish’s performance could shed light on the matter. The short clip, posted by a TikToker named isabella, shows a few members of the crowd screaming for a doctor as Eilish smiles and laughs on a big screen capturing the moment.
Viral TikTok slamming Billie Eilish sparks backlash
The TikToker speculated that Eilish thought she was being encouraged by the fans, and wrote in the video caption: “Not Billie thinking we were cheering her on as we called a doctor. I like her. The clip has made the rounds on social media, garnering over 1.7 million views on TikTok.

The clip itself received its fair share of criticism, with commentators wondering how the hell Eilish could have heard festival goers above the din. Others blasted the TikToker for filming while trying to call a medical professional.
Fortunately, it appears that Eilish was well aware of some of the issues that were occurring during his performance, as evidenced by his comments to the security guards.
Despite the kerfuffle, Eilish dubbed the Governors Ball one of her “all-time favorites” via Instagram, creating a happy ending to an otherwise tense evening of music.
